一、response怎么返回json数据?
给你个trait参考下吧 $code,'error' => $data];return Response::json($response, $code);}}
二、springmvc如何返回json对象不是json数据?
没办法,json是javascript里的概念,springmvc是java中的框架,springmvc可以返回POJO,也可以返回json格式的字符串。
三、servlet怎么返回一个json对象?
response.setContentType("application/json"); response.setCharacterEncoding("UTF-8"); JSONObject json=new JSONObject();//json给值省略response.getWriter().println(json.toString());
四、php返回json数据、
使用PHP返回JSON数据
在现代的web开发中,使用JSON(JavaScript Object Notation,JavaScript对象表示法)作为数据交换格式已经变得非常普遍。PHP作为一种强大的服务器端语言,能够轻松地生成和返回JSON格式的数据给前端。
今天,我们将学习如何使用PHP返回JSON数据。
为何使用JSON格式数据
JSON是一种轻量级数据交换格式,易于阅读和编写,并且可以方便地在不同语言之间进行解析和处理。在Web开发中,JSON在前后端之间传输数据非常常见。
与其他传统的数据交换格式相比,如XML,JSON更加精简、可读性更好,并且在大多数情况下比XML更高效。此外,由于JSON是JavaScript的一种子集,因此在Web前端中使用JSON非常自然,不需要额外的解析过程。
使用PHP返回JSON数据
PHP提供了一个非常简单和方便的函数json_encode()
,用于将PHP数据转换为JSON字符串。我们可以通过将PHP关联数组或对象传递给此函数来生成JSON数据。
以下是一个简单的示例,展示了如何在PHP中使用json_encode()
生成JSON数据:
五、json接口返回错误?
js 报错 Unexpected end of JSON input,Unexpected token u in JSON at position 0
JSON 通常用于与服务端交换数据。
在接收服务器数据时一般是字符串。
我们可以使用 JSON.parse() 方法将数据转换为 JavaScript 对象。
在谷歌浏览器的 Console 调试台中尝试一下这几种参数的返回结果:
JSON.parse(null);
// null
JSON.parse("");
// VM6600:1 Uncaught SyntaxError: Unexpected end of JSON input
JSON.parse(undefined);
// VM6635:1 Uncaught SyntaxError: Unexpected token u in JSON at position 0
1
2
3
4
5
6
7
8
1
2
3
4
5
6
7
8
可以发现 JSON.parse() 的参数必须符合 JSON字符串 的格式才可以被正确的转换为对象,否则可能会引起报错,从而对其它的代码造成影响。
六、json对象数组取值?
1、先定义一个json变量。
2、然后定义这个变量的值,其实一个json对象就是一个obj对象。
3、要添加json对象的元素,直接使用数组下标方式,添加键和值就行了。
4、要为json对象添加对象,我们可以先创建一个对象。
5、然后也是使用数组下标方式,为其赋值为新的对象变量就行了。
6、在浏览器里,我们就可以看到这个json对象了,而且新加的元素和对象都已经在里面了。
七、response怎么转换字符串返回?
可以 在 page_load{ Response.clear(); Response.write("指定字符串"); Response.end(); } 就可以返回指定的字符串了.
八、ajax返回json值乱码?
加上下面这两行代码:String str = new String(buyer.getBuyerNick().getBytes("iso-8859-1"),"utf-8"); buyer.setBuyerNick(str); 然后抛一下异常就好了。
九、ajax传递json数组对象?
你创建json数据之后直接发送就好,会在发送之前自动序列化的,后台收到的是序列化之后的字符串,formData需要手动序列化。json不需要。至于用法你可以先看下原生的如何使用,创建xmhttp,设置header,异步发送,状态等待判断,接受reponseText。等你明白之后可以直接用jquery的ajax封装好的,使用方法请w3c。
返回的如果是jsonencode之后的数据,可以直接用下标访问。
十、json对象怎么转回去?
json.parse()字符串转json对象。
json.stringfy()对象转字符串
- 相关评论
- 我要评论
-